The 9 Centers in Human Design
Nov 3, 2025

In Human Design, the nine Centers are the foundation of the BodyGraph. They are the energy hubs that govern specific aspects of our lives—how we think, feel, act, and connect with others. Each Center can be either Defined (colored in) or Undefined (white), and this distinction is crucial for understanding how energy operates within you and how you interact with the world around you.
Defined Centers: The Fixed and Reliable
When a Center is Defined, it means that the energy of that Center is consistent and fixed within you. It’s like a steady drumbeat—always there, always reliable. Defined Centers represent the parts of you that are consistent, the aspects of your nature that you can trust to be the same no matter where you are or who you’re with. This is where your energy is self-generated, and it’s not influenced by the energy of others.
For example, if you have a Defined Throat Center, your voice and communication style are consistent. You have a reliable way of expressing yourself, and others will often recognize you for how you speak or act. Defined Centers are your strengths, your foundation. They are what make you dependable in those areas of life.
Undefined Centers: The Open and Amplified
Undefined Centers, on the other hand, are white in the BodyGraph. These are areas where you do not have consistent energy. Instead, you are open to the energy of others and the environment. But here’s the key: Undefined Centers don’t just receive energy—they amplify it. This means that when you’re around someone with a Defined Center, you not only take in their energy, but you experience it more intensely than they do.
For example, if you have an Undefined Emotional Solar Plexus, you don’t generate emotional waves yourself. Instead, you take in the emotional energy of others, and you amplify it. This can make you highly empathetic, but it can also lead to challenges if you’re not aware of what’s happening. You might feel overwhelmed by emotions that aren’t even yours.
Undefined Centers are where you are most vulnerable to conditioning. This is where the world influences you, where you’re most likely to take on beliefs, behaviors, or pressures that don’t belong to you. But these Centers are also where you have the greatest potential for wisdom. When you learn to observe the energy moving through your Undefined Centers without identifying with it, you gain profound insight into how that energy works.
The Nine Centers: Defined vs. Undefined
Let’s take a closer look at each Center and what it means to have it Defined or Undefined:

Head Center (Inspiration, Mental Pressure)
Defined: Consistent way of processing inspiration and mental pressure.
Undefined: Open to external questions, doubts, and ideas, amplifies mental pressure.

Ajna Center (Conceptualization, Thinking)
Defined: Fixed way of forming opinions and processing information.
Undefined: Open to diverse perspectives, amplifies mental uncertainty.

Throat Center (Expression, Manifestation)
Defined: Reliable way of communicating and acting.
Undefined: Amplifies the need to speak or act, sensitive to external pressure to express.

G Center (Identity, Direction, Love)
Defined: Consistent sense of self, direction, and love.
Undefined: Open to exploring different identities and directions, amplifies the search for love and purpose.

Ego (Will/Heart) Center (Willpower, Material Drive)
Defined: Consistent willpower and drive to achieve.
Undefined: Amplifies the pressure to prove oneself, sensitive to external expectations.

Emotional Solar Plexus (Emotions, Emotional Waves)
Defined: Consistent emotional waves, processes emotions over time.
Undefined: Amplifies the emotions of others, avoids confrontation and truth.

Sacral Center (Life Force, Sustainable Energy)
Defined: Consistent access to life force energy, sustainable work and vitality.
Undefined: Amplifies the energy of others, prone to overworking and burnout.

Spleen Center (Instinct, Survival, Health)
Defined: Reliable instincts and sense of timing.
Undefined: Amplifies fear and health concerns, sensitive to external survival pressures.

Root Center (Stress, Adrenaline)
Defined: Consistent way of handling stress and pressure.
Undefined: Amplifies external stress, sensitive to pressure to act quickly.
Defined and Undefined Together
The interplay between Defined and Undefined Centers is what makes relationships and interactions so dynamic. Your Defined Centers are where you bring consistent energy to the world, while your Undefined Centers are where you take in and amplify the energy of others. This is why we’re drawn to people who are different from us—they fill in the gaps in our design.
But this dynamic also creates challenges. If you’re not aware of your Undefined Centers, you can become overwhelmed by the energy you’re taking in. You might try to hold onto it, thinking it’s yours, or you might act out of the pressure you feel in those areas. This is the essence of the Not-Self—the part of you that tries to be what you’re not.
The Wisdom of Undefined Centers
Undefined Centers are not weaknesses. They are opportunities for growth and wisdom. When you learn to observe the energy moving through your Undefined Centers without identifying with it, you gain incredible insight into how that energy works. You become wise about the themes of those Centers, and you can guide others in those areas.
For example, if you have an Undefined Sacral Center, you can become wise about work and energy. You can see who is truly using their energy correctly and who is burning themselves out. This wisdom is a gift you can share with the world.
